Abstract
BACKGROUND: Electrolyte values are measured both by arterial blood gas (ABG) analyzers and central laboratory auto-analyzers (AA), but a significant time gap exists between the availability of both these results, with the ABG giving faster results than the AA. The authors hypothesized that there is no difference between the results obtained after measurement of electrolytes by the blood gas and auto-analyzers.Entities:

Differences between the blood gas analyzer and auto-analyzer
| Blood gas analyzer | Auto-analyzer |
|---|---|
| Analyzes whole blood | Analyzes serum |
| Arterial sample used conventionally | Venous sample used conventionally |
| Uses direct ion selective electrode | Uses indirect ion-selective electrode technology |
| Uses heparin-diluted sample | Serum sample diluted with fixed volume diluent |
| Processing time is short | Processing time is long |
| No effect of protein levels in blood | Affected by protein levels in blood |
Statistical analysis of sodium samples
| Sample | Mean mmol/l | SD |
|---|---|---|
| Blood gas analyzer | 131.2 | 7.3 |
| Auto-analyzer | 136.4 | 6.5 |
Stratified analysis of difference between Na+ measured by AA and ABG
| Group mmol/l | Mean difference mmol/l | SD difference mmol/l | Max. difference mmo/l | Min. difference mmol/l | P value |
|---|---|---|---|---|---|
| >145 | 3.8 | 2.77 | 8.0 | 1.0 | 0.3847 |
| 135–145 | 3.4 | 2.35 | 12.0 | 0.0 | 0.0051 |
| 120–135 | 7.4 | 4.26 | 22.0 | 0.0 | <0.0001 |
| <120 | 12.8 | 7.19 | 30.0 | 6.0 | <0.0001 |
